On Sun, 25.10.09 14:11, Leszek Koltunski (leszek at koltunski.pl) wrote: > ( continuation of a thread about my 'dual screen' setup: 'Automatic > selection of an audio sink depending on value of ENV variable ' ) > > I've got 1 X server running and 2 screens: 0.0 and 0.1; 2 soundcards: > > leszek at leszek-desktop:~$ pacmd list-sinks | grep name | grep output > name: <alsa_output.pci-0000_00_07.0.analog-stereo> > name: <alsa_output.pci-0000_01_06.0.analog-stereo> > > I would like to set up Pulse so that whenever I'm in 0.0, sound gets > routed to alsa_output.pci-0000_01_06.0.analog-stereo, and whenever I > work in 0.1 - to alsa_output.pci-0000_00_07.0.analog-stereo. > > I've been advised that Pulse is able to get its default sink from X > properties of the root window. Let's try then: PA only ever looks on the first screen of a display. Shoudln't be too hard to fix that though, but I am not even convinced that this is really a good idea. At least not, unless there is a fallback to look on the first screen. Nonetheless, sane patches welcome, as usual. I wasn't aware that anyone actually uses multiple screens on a single display -- and quite frankly I don't get why you do that. So personally I am not too concernced with fixing this. So if you want to see this fixed, then please provide a patch! Lennart -- Lennart Poettering Red Hat, Inc. lennart [at] poettering [dot] net http://0pointer.net/lennart/ GnuPG 0x1A015CC4